Learn MoreThe moving jaw closes against a stationary jaw with sufficient force to fracture material, usually rock of some type. This crushing action is accomplished as a result of eccentric motion developed by a pitman, or eccentric shaft. Motor power is applied to the crusher drive shaft, which in turn transfers rotation to the eccentric shaft.

Learn MoreThe main function of a jaw crusher is to reduce large-sized ore or rocks with the use of compression. The fixed jaw, which is typically positioned in a "V" alignment is a stationary "breaking surface". The jaw that moves exerts force or pressure onto the rocks by forcing these materials against a stationary plate.
Learn MoreA Jaw Crusher uses compressive force for breaking material. This mechanical pressure is achieved by the crusher's two jaws dies, one of which is stationary and the other is movable. These two vertical manganese jaw dies create a V-shaped cavity called the crushing chamber, where the top of the crushing chamber is larger than the bottom.
